Emmanuel Toku casts doubt on Fremad Amager return

Published

on

Former Cheetah FC attacking midfielder Emmanuel Toku says he’s not going back to his mother club Fremad Amager despite having contract with them.

Toku is currently on loan at Bulgarian top flight side Bortev Plovdiv and has played 17 matches with 3 goals scored in the just ended season.

According to the 21-year old,  his loan move from Denmark to Bulgaria was to work hard and move to the next level.

Toku believes staying in the Bulgarian league could help  add value to his career than going back to Denmark First Division side.

“I can’t rate my self in my current team because I joined in the second round and the position of the team in league wasn’t good but by God’s grace we helped the team staying in the league and having the opportunity playing in the EUROPA Conference League.

“The second round didn’t favour me that much but what I was doing was good.

“Am not sure I will be going back to my mother club because I came to play and move to the next step.” He added.
